Yes, you can get married in Las Vegas by an Elvis impersonator... and yes, you can get married while your pick-up truck idles in a drive-thru. (And you can even buy a Las Vegas wedding package online for such an event before you leave home.)
Yet that's not the only way to go. On the Strip, yet miles away (at least in spirit) from its legendary, cheesy chapels, Las Vegas' finest hotels make elegant weddings effortless.
At the start of 2000, singer Celine Dion chose Caesars Palace to renew her vows in an over-the-top ceremony, complete with live camels. Whether you prefer to wed lavishly or sedately, in-house wedding coordinators can help you to take care of all the details, from music to flowers to photography and videography well before you arrive. Most hotel wedding chapels offer a variety of packages at a range of prices. And you needn't be a guest at any of the resorts below to hold your marriage ceremony there.
